1 | # Stripbard-Layouts
2 | Stripboard layouts of modular synthesizer schematics
3 |
4 | This is an organised collection of stripboard layouts of modular synthesizers schematics.
5 | I uploaded only the layouts that I finished, soldered and checked - so I am pretty sure they all work. Hopefully there are no mistakes.
6 |
7 | Since sometimes I organized the layouts in such a way that is understandable for me but not necessarily for others, I also included the DIYLC files.
8 | In this way I think that anyone can easily access a layout, double check it against the schematics if he feels like and modify it as he wishes.
9 |
10 | Please feel free to fork the repository, to add your own layouts to it and submit a pull request.
